Abstract

In the world of the Metaverse, there is a problem under what conditions the designs of industrial products can be protected by intellectual property laws. By utilizing AI in the production of UGC, a large number of designs for a wide variety of industrial products will be reflected in some form in the final product, so it is necessary to clear intellectual property rights related to industrial products. Therefore, in this article, I will clarify the problems when applying design patents and copyright protection to the world of Metaverse without limit for the design of industrial products, and also discuss several issues of Article 2, Paragraph 1, Item 3 of the Unfair Competition Prevention Act, which was amended in 2023 to cover the protection of designs of industrial products within the world of the Metaverse. In conclusion, this paper believes that in order to protect a world where no infringement occurs without access, we should oppose the expansion of protection for design patents to the Metaverse and rely on the regulation against slavish imitations of UCPA.
